def _get_state_machine_vs_terminal_list(CloserPattern, OpenerPattern, DoorIdExit, dial_db): """Additionally to all characters, the loop shall walk along the 'closer'. If the closer matches, the range skipping exits. Characters need to be counted properly. RETURNS: [0] list(state machine, terminal) [1] incidence id of auxiliary terminal that goto-s to the loop entry. The auxiliary terminal is necessary since the DoorID of the loop entry cannot be known beforehand. """ # DoorID of loop entry cannot be known beforehand. # => generate an intermediate door_id from where the loop is entered. iid_aux_reentry = dial.new_incidence_id() door_id_aux_reentry = dial.DoorID.incidence(iid_aux_reentry, dial_db) # Opener Pattern Reaction opener_op_list = [ Op.Increment(E_R.Counter), Op.GotoDoorId(door_id_aux_reentry) ] # Closer Pattern Reaction closer_op_list = [ Op.Decrement(E_R.Counter), Op.GotoDoorIdIfCounterEqualZero(DoorIdExit), Op.GotoDoorId(door_id_aux_reentry) ] def sm_terminal_pair(Pattern, Name, OpList, dial_db): sm = Pattern.get_cloned_sm(StateMachineId=dial.new_incidence_id()) terminal = loop.MiniTerminal(Lng.COMMAND_LIST(OpList, dial_db), Name, sm.get_id()) return sm, terminal smt_list = [ sm_terminal_pair(OpenerPattern, "<SKIP NESTED RANGE OPENER>", opener_op_list, dial_db), sm_terminal_pair(CloserPattern, "<SKIP NESTED RANGE CLOSER>", closer_op_list, dial_db) ] return smt_list, iid_aux_reentry
